Bangkok: Ms. Bunyanuch, known as the admin of the 'Oysri and Phong Pueak' page, visited Division 3 of the Crime Suppression Division to provide her statement regarding the ongoing 'Lawyer Tum' case. She expressed her belief that 'Madam Oi' did not provide financial support out of affection. According to Thai News Agency, Oil Sri was invited by police officers to give a statement concerning the Lawyer Tum case, although she was unsure of the specific matters to be addressed. She speculated that the police might seek introductions to individuals with knowledge of Lawyer Tum, potentially to serve as witnesses. Oil Sri clarified that her criticisms of Lawyer Tum were based on factual observations and not influenced by personal bias, although she acknowledged receiving communications from individuals possibly intending to file complaints against him. Oil Sri questioned the legitimacy of the alleged 71 million baht given to Lawyer Tum, suggesting that true gifts are given without terms or conditions. She referenc ed a media interview in which Lawyer Tum questioned why a lawsuit for fraud was filed against him despite the existence of a quotation, implying an agreement was in place. This led her to conclude that the money was not given out of affection. Additionally, Oisri expressed surprise at the extent of Lawyer Tum's involvement in financial matters, noting that lawyers typically focus on litigation, document preparation, and court appearances.
